Director Licensing Energy Regulation Board

The Energy Regulation Board (ERB) is a statutory body established under the Energy Regulation Act No. 12 of 2019 to regulate the energy sector by licensing undertakings and ensuring consumers receive a quality service at an equitable price while ensuring a reasonable rate of return to the energy utilities.

The ERB now seeks to recruit for the following positions:

DIRECTOR LICENSING (1 Position)

Job Purpose

The job purpose of the Director Licensing is to coordinate the processing of license applications in the energy sector to ensure compliance to stipulated guidelines, standards and relevant statutory instruments under the Energy Regulations Act No. 12 of 2019, and submit recommendations to the Licensing Committee and the Board. The incumbent will also manage day to day operations of the Licensing department.
